Krishna Lohiya is an associate in KPPB LAW’s Litigation and Dispute Resolution practice. He works closely with Roy Banerjee, partner and co-founder of the firm, supporting the team’s strategic approach to complex litigation and dispute matters for business clients.

Before stepping into his role as an associate, Krishna spent two years as a law clerk with KPPB LAW’s litigation team. While completing his law degree in Atlanta, he gained hands-on experience researching legal matters for the team and contributing to the team’s case strategy.

Krishna earned his law degree with honors from Emory University School of Law, where he also served as managing editor of the Emory Bankruptcy Developments Journal. He holds a master’s degree in philosophy and public policy from The George Washington University, where he worked as a graduate assistant in the GWU Philosophy Department. He completed his undergraduate degree in philosophy at the University of Richmond, serving as both a speech consultant and a resident assistant.

Krishna brings a thoughtful, analytical perspective to his work and is excited to continue growing his practice at KPPB LAW. Beyond his legal interests, Krishna enjoys reading literature and history, playing the piano, and playing and watching soccer. Born in Jaipur, India, Krishna has lived in five countries and loves traveling and learning about new cultures. He is based in KPPB LAW’s Atlanta office.
